International Cooperation When Mistrust Deepens
Britain and the First International Regulatory Regime
2025
EN
In the years leading up to the outbreak of war in 1914, Britain was collaborating closely with Germany on the development of an improved telegraph service, despite preparations for war also being made by both countries. This cooperation rested upon both states' intensive participation in the global regulatory regime for telecommunications. Building EU Regulatory Capacity
The Work of Under-Resourced Agencies in the European Union
2018
EN
This book examines regulatory capacity beyond the nation state. It suggests that we can only understand why EU agencies are able to build EU regulatory capacity if we acknowledge that national regulators provide their expertise, staff and resources to the regulatory processes taking place in these EU bodies.
